Electrical QA/QC Professionals
We need experienced electrical QA/QC personnel with hands-on, field-based inspection experience.
Qualified candidates should have experience:
- Performing field inspections of electrical installations
- Verifying work against drawings, specifications, and approved standards
- Inspecting conduit, cable, terminations, equipment, and electrical distribution systems
- Reviewing and documenting torque, insulation-resistance, continuity, and voltage testing
- Managing punch lists, deficiency tracking, and corrective-action verification
- Completing clear, accurate inspection reports and turnover documentation
- Communicating quality issues professionally with field leadership
